Hi, I have a marvel kirkwood based Sheevaplug, and kernel 2.6.32 brings a new crypto hardware driver "mv_cesa". I have patched my kernel with the latest ocf-linux patch over kernel 2.6.32, and it applied cleanly, aside from a few line offsets, the kernel boots, and I have a /dev/crypto. I have compiled cryptotest and it runs, but does not seem to to use the mv_cesa driver. Does the ocf-linux patch need to be aware of the driver? Are there any updated patches that include this? Is it easy to hack it myself? Many thanks. PS.
